### Tracing requests across our services

Welcome aboard! Every request entering the Mirebrook platform gets a trace token at the edge gateway, and each service is expected to pass it along untouched. If you're debugging a slow checkout or a mystery 500, pull the trace in Lanternview and follow the spans. Missing spans usually mean someone forgot middleware — worth a gentle PR comment. Setup instructions and dashboards live here.

wiki page, kahog-hahig: https://vault.zemvargrid.internal/display/deploy/repo/settings/merge_requests/job/settings/6f3b933774dbc5320a4daa18

## Deployment

Fareforge, our shipping-fee rules engine, deploys as a single stateless container behind the Kestrelgate proxy. Rules are compiled at startup from the bundled ruleset; reviewers should verify the ruleset hash matches the release manifest before approving. Blue-green rollout is mandatory. The configuration values the service boots with are listed below.

service settings:
[briion]
team = oliael
access_code = ac_23d22a
host = briion.sivrelgrid.local
port = 8000
owner = pelox.tamvan
peer = olimir.paliqsys.test

## Migration Step 4: FeedCheck Validator

Alright, this is the fiddly one. The new FeedCheck release validates podcast feeds against the stricter namespace rules, so old feeds that squeaked by will now fail. Before flipping traffic, run the validator in shadow mode for an hour and compare failure counts against the Brindle dashboard. If failures spike past baseline, roll back and ping the feeds channel. Shadow mode is controlled by the service config, reproduced here for reference.

settings of yawif-yafop:
[druys]
port = 9000
region = south-3
host = druys.zemvarsoft.internal
team = frador
timeout_ms = 3000
retries = 4

## Escalation: Tidemark Widget

If the Tidemark tide-table widget shows stale predictions for more than two cycles, first verify the Gullpoint feed ingester is healthy; most incidents trace back to a stalled feed rather than the widget itself. If the ingester is healthy but predictions remain stale, escalate rather than restarting widget renderers, since restarts mask the underlying drift. The Tidemark maintainers handle all second-level escalations and can be reached here.

escalation mailbox, kaweg-kahif: druwyn.sordor@nelvroworks.corp